Microsoft will never be able to completely remove 'offline account only' codepaths because that's a requirement for airgapped high security sites.

Whenever/if ever MS tries to claim its for codebase simplification, remind them of this fact, and demand they end ONLINE account setup.

Until then, just keep up on the voodoo ritual required to circumvent the 'user as product' vampires at microsoft accounting, to remain on an offline only deployment.
